US President Donald Trump has announced that American forces, alongside Israel, have begun what he called a large-scale military operation against Iran. In a video message, Trump warned Iranian soldiers to lay down their weapons or face serious consequences, saying the mission targets threats to US and allied security.
Trump stated that the campaign aims to weaken Iran’s missile systems and military strength. He accused Tehran’s leadership of refusing diplomatic solutions over its nuclear programme and regional activities. The president described the action as necessary to protect long-term national interests.
The operation follows weeks of rising tension and military preparations in the Middle East. US forces had earlier moved naval ships and aircraft into the region, even as indirect talks continued. Israeli authorities have not released detailed comments, but sirens and alerts have reportedly increased in affected areas.
The escalation raises concerns about a wider regional conflict. Mediators, including Badr Albusaidi, had recently suggested that a diplomatic deal was still possible. However, the latest developments signal a sharp turn from negotiation to open confrontation.
